Position: Manager, Financial Planning & Analysis
Location: Toronto
Structure: Full-time, hybrid
Reports to: Director, FP&A and Treasury
ABOUT THIS CAREER OPPORTUNITY
Black & McDonald's Finance team is growing! If you are committed and collaborative professional looking to contribute to a hard-working, innovative team, this opportunity is for you.
The Manager, FP&A oversees day-to-day FP&A deliverables, leading Corporate Planning processes, and driving continuous improvement across reporting, budgeting, forecasting, and financial analysis activities.
This role is also responsible for coaching and developing two FP&A Analysts, standardizing the team's templates, review workflows and output, and preparing executive-ready reports and analytics that deliver clear insights and messaging. The role also supports the Director with strategic initiatives including long-range planning, business intelligence solutions integration, OneStream enhancements, and acting as backup for Treasury activities as required.
The position will provide FP&A expertise by performing the below:
Lead and review monthly and quarterly FP&A deliverables, including management reporting, variance analysis, budgeting, and forecasting.
Manage, coach, and develop two FP&A Analysts, providing day-to-day guidance, prioritization support, and performance development.
Serve as the primary quality-control layer for analyst output by establishing standardized templates, review workflows, and executive-ready presentation materials.
Lead Corporate Planning processes and support the formalization of monthly and quarterly financial review packages across Corporate departments.
Support the Director with strategic initiatives, including long-range planning, Business Intelligence platform integration, OneStream enhancements, and other finance transformation projects.
Provide backup support for Treasury activities when required, including payment approvals, user setup, and cash forecasting.
Co-lead the roll-out of the Variance Analysis Reporting process to regional Controllers in partnership with the Manager of Financial Reporting.

Knowledge, Skills & Technical Abilities
Advanced Excel and data analysis skills, including the ability to interpret complex financial data and develop clear, actionable insights.
Strong knowledge of FP&A processes, including management reporting, variance analysis, budgeting, forecasting, and corporate planning.
Very strong attention to detail, with the ability to review analyst output and ensure accuracy, consistency, and executive-ready quality.
Strong personal and team organizational skills, including the ability to manage deliverables, priorities, review workflows, and reporting calendars.
Strong presentation and communication skills, with the ability to translate financial analysis into clear messaging for leadership audiences.
Experience developing BI reports and dashboards in Power BI (preferred) or Tableau considered an asset.
Prior experience working in JD Edwards and/or OneStream considered an asset.
Coding skills such as VBA, SQL, or Python considered an asset.
Experience
5+ years of progressive experience in FP&A, corporate finance, management reporting, budgeting, forecasting, financial analysis, or related finance roles.
2+ years experience managing, coaching, or reviewing the work of analysts or junior finance team members.
Experience preparing executive-ready financial reporting materials, variance commentary, and presentation packages.
Qualification/Education
Bachelor's Degree from an accredited university, with emphasis on Business Administration, Finance, Accounting, or a related field.
CPA designation or MBA required.
Advanced Excel and data analysis capabilities are required; a case study may be used as part of the assessment process.

The expected salary range for this role is between $100,000 - $130,000 per year. The starting salary will be determined based on several factors such as the successful candidate's qualifications, including but not limited to education and experience. Base pay is one component of Black & McDonald's total rewards package. Total rewards vary by position and may include additional offerings such as group insurance benefits, pension plan, annual discretionary bonus, career development programs, and other HR programs.
